Nanotechnology offers the promise of the intelligent oil field. A highly interdisciplinary field, nanoscience is characterized by its innovative collaboration between fields such as chemical engineering, materials science, applied physics, bio-chemistry, electrical engineering, and mechanical engineering. Nanoscientists engineer at the scale of atoms and molecules. A nanometer is one-billionth of a meter, a benzene molecule for example is about a nanometer wide, pores in oil-bearing rock are just a few hundred nanometers in diameter.

Nanotechnology offers both upstream and downstream solutions. At the most fundamental level, nanotechnology can provide the oil and gas industry with a better understanding of rock/fluid interactions and their effects on multiphase flow. Understanding such processes can lead to improved downhole separation. Tailored surfactants can provide added control and help recover more oil. Improved monitoring and illumination of reservoirs from high-precision nanosensors will greatly enhance production capability while minimizing downtime.

The oil and gas industry relies on the strength and stability of its materials. The extreme precision of nanoscale manipulation offers geoscientists and engineers not only miniaturized devices to work with, but also radically improved novel materials. Nanomaterials can be made as light and elastic as silk but as strong as steel. There are numerous robust and temperature/pressure resistant nanotechnology applications already deployed or being developed for automotive, aerospace and military use which can offer a wide range of similar benefits for the petrol industry.
